Kitten care can be daunting, but rewarding. Kittens develop quickly, doubling their body weight in the first week. At eight days, they open their eyes, and by twenty-one days, the baby blue color will start to change at which time the kitten will likely begin trying to walk around. At fourteen days, the ears will move to an upright position. By the end of the first month, the kittens will have teeth and be playing with each other....and YOU!
